System of Sequential Assimilation Modules
SeSAM is a collection of tools to perform the various basic operations that are required in sequential data assimilation systems.
SeSAM is distributed under the terms of the CeCILL free software license agreement. See LICENSE.txt for more information.
SeSAM is written in Fortran. Interfaces to python are in development.
You need a FORTRAN-90 compiler and the NetCDF library (with f90 support) installed.
You also need installing the EnsDAM library, from https://github.com/brankart/ensdam
To compile SeSAM :
cd build
ln -sf ../macro/make.(MY_MACHINE) Makefile.macro
cd build
make
